Describe the major diseases that affect the endocrine system

Answers

The endocrine system is a complex network of glands that produce and release hormones, which regulate various functions in the body. Several diseases can affect the endocrine system, disrupting hormone production and causing a range of health problems. Here are some major diseases that commonly affect the endocrine system:

1. Diabetes: Diabetes is a chronic condition characterized by high blood sugar levels. There are two main types: type 1 diabetes, which occurs when the body does not produce enough insulin, and type 2 diabetes, which occurs when the body becomes resistant to insulin. Diabetes affects the endocrine system by disrupting the regulation of blood sugar levels.

2. Thyroid disorders: The thyroid gland plays a crucial role in regulating metabolism. Disorders of the thyroid gland include hypothyroidism, where the gland does not produce enough thyroid hormone, and hyperthyroidism, where the gland produces an excess of thyroid hormone. These conditions can lead to various symptoms and affect the body's overall metabolism and energy levels.

3. Adrenal disorders: The adrenal glands produce hormones that are involved in regulating stress responses, metabolism, and blood pressure. Disorders such as adrenal insufficiency (Addison's disease) or overproduction of adrenal hormones (Cushing's syndrome) can disrupt the normal functioning of the endocrine system and lead to a range of symptoms, including fatigue, weight changes, and hormonal imbalances.

4. Pituitary disorders: The pituitary gland is often referred to as the "master gland" because it controls the release of hormones from other glands in the endocrine system. Tumors or abnormalities in the pituitary gland can disrupt hormone production and lead to conditions such as pituitary adenomas or pituitary hypopituitarism.

5. Pol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S): PCOS is a hormonal disorder that affects women of reproductive age. It is characterized by hormonal imbalances, enlarged ovaries with small cysts, and symptoms such as irregular menstrual cycles, infertility, and excessive hair growth. PCOS is primarily an endocrine disorder affecting the ovaries' hormone production.

These are just a few examples of the major diseases that can affect the endocrine system. It's important to note that each condition has its own specific causes, symptoms, and treatment approaches. Proper diagnosis and management by healthcare professionals are crucial in addressing these diseases and maintaining hormonal balance within the body.

The endocrine system can be affected by various diseases. Some major ones include:


Diabetes: A chronic condition where the body has difficulty regulating blood sugar levels due to insufficient insulin production (Type 1 diabetes) or ineffective use of insulin (Type 2 diabetes).


Thyroid disorders: Conditions like hypothyroidism (insufficient thyroid hormone production) or hyperthyroidism (excessive thyroid hormone production) can disrupt metabolism, energy levels, and other bodily functions.


Addison's disease: It occurs when the adrenal glands don't produce enough cortisol and aldosterone, leading to fatigue, weight loss, low blood pressure, and electrolyte imbalances.


Cushing's syndrome: It results from prolonged exposure to high levels of cortisol, causing weight gain, rounding of the face, weakened bones, and increased blood pressure.


Polycystic ovary syndrome (PCOS): A hormonal disorder affecting women, characterized by enlarged ovaries, irregular menstrual cycles, excess hair growth, and infertility.

The Healthy People 2030 initiative aims to create a society where all individuals can reach their highest health potential. To achieve this goal, the initiative will focus on health promotion, disease prevention, and health equity for all Americans.

This includes focusing on areas such as mental health, nutrition, physical activity, access to health care and reducing disparities between social, racial and ethnic groups. In addition, the initiative will seek to reduce health risks related to environmental exposures, increase the use of health information technology, and promote the use of evidence-based health interventions. The goal is to improve the health and well-being of all Americans regardless of race, socioeconomic status, or other factors.

What is Preoperational Thought?

In Piaget's theory of cognitive development, the preoperational stage is the second stage. This stage begins at the age of two, when children begin to talk, and lasts until about the age of seven. Children begin to participate in symbolic play and learn to manipulate symbols during this period.

Piaget defined symbolic cognition as a type of preoperational thought. He identified four restrictions that make logic difficult until roughly the age of six: centration, appearance concentration, static thinking, and irreversibility.

The notions of egocentrism, centration and conservation, and symbolic representation are central to the preoperational stage. Children at this stage utilize symbols to depict their environment, but their experiences are confined to their point of view.
